Veto Switchgears & Cables Ltd is Rated Sell

Feb 19 2026 10:10 AM IST
share
Share Via
Veto Switchgears & Cables Ltd is rated Sell by MarketsMojo, with this rating last updated on 24 Nov 2025. However, the analysis and financial metrics discussed here reflect the stock’s current position as of 19 February 2026, providing investors with an up-to-date view of the company’s fundamentals, valuation, financial trends, and technical outlook.
Veto Switchgears & Cables Ltd is Rated Sell

Current Rating and Its Significance

The 'Sell' rating assigned to Veto Switchgears & Cables Ltd indicates a cautious stance for investors considering this stock. This recommendation suggests that the stock is expected to underperform relative to the broader market or its sector peers in the near to medium term. Investors should carefully weigh the risks and potential returns before adding this stock to their portfolios. The rating was revised from 'Hold' to 'Sell' on 24 Nov 2025, reflecting a reassessment of the company’s prospects based on a comprehensive evaluation of multiple parameters.

Quality Assessment

As of 19 February 2026, the company’s quality grade is assessed as average. This reflects moderate operational efficiency and business fundamentals. While Veto Switchgears & Cables Ltd has demonstrated some growth, the pace has been relatively subdued. Specifically, operating profit has grown at an annualised rate of 11.20% over the past five years, which is modest compared to more dynamic players in the Electronics & Appliances sector. This moderate growth rate suggests that the company faces challenges in scaling its operations or improving profitability significantly.

Valuation Perspective

Currently, the valuation grade for Veto Switchgears & Cables Ltd is very attractive. This implies that the stock is trading at a price level that could be considered undervalued relative to its earnings, assets, or cash flow generation potential. For value-oriented investors, this presents an opportunity to acquire shares at a discount to intrinsic worth. However, valuation alone does not guarantee positive returns, especially if other factors such as financial trends or technical indicators are unfavourable.

Financial Trend Analysis

The financial grade is positive, indicating that recent financial metrics and trends show some encouraging signs. Despite the company’s modest long-term growth, its current financial health appears stable, with manageable debt levels and consistent revenue streams. However, it is important to note that the stock has underperformed the broader market over the past year. As of 19 February 2026, Veto Switchgears & Cables Ltd has delivered a 1-year return of 5.30%, which is significantly lower than the BSE500 index return of 13.63% over the same period. This underperformance highlights challenges in translating financial stability into market appreciation.

Technical Outlook

The technical grade is bearish, signalling that the stock’s price momentum and chart patterns are currently unfavourable. Short-term price movements have shown volatility, with a 3-month return of -6.36% and a 6-month return of -5.42%. Although the stock recorded a positive 1-day gain of 2.61% and a 1-month gain of 5.00%, these gains have not been sufficient to reverse the overall downward trend. Technical indicators suggest caution for traders and investors relying on price action and momentum for entry or exit decisions.

Performance Summary

Examining the stock’s recent returns as of 19 February 2026, Veto Switchgears & Cables Ltd has experienced mixed performance. While short-term gains are visible, the longer-term trend remains weak. The stock’s 1-week return stands at +3.44%, and the year-to-date return is -5.67%. These figures underscore the stock’s volatility and the challenges it faces in sustaining upward momentum. Investors should consider these dynamics alongside fundamental and valuation factors when making investment decisions.

Sector and Market Context

Operating within the Electronics & Appliances sector, Veto Switchgears & Cables Ltd competes in a market characterised by rapid technological change and evolving consumer preferences. The company’s microcap status implies limited market capitalisation, which can lead to higher volatility and liquidity constraints compared to larger peers. The broader market, represented by the BSE500, has outperformed this stock over the past year, reflecting stronger growth and investor confidence in other sectors or companies.

Our latest monthly pick, this Small Cap from Oil Exploration/Refineries, is showing strong performance since announcement! See why our Investment Committee chose it after screening 50+ candidates.

  • - Investment Committee approved
  • - 50+ candidates screened
  • - Strong post-announcement performance

See Why It Was Chosen →

What This Rating Means for Investors

For investors, the 'Sell' rating on Veto Switchgears & Cables Ltd serves as a signal to exercise caution. It suggests that the stock may not be an optimal choice for capital appreciation in the current market environment. The combination of average quality, very attractive valuation, positive financial trends, but bearish technicals creates a complex picture. While the valuation may tempt value investors, the technical weakness and underwhelming growth prospects imply risks that could limit upside potential.

Investors should consider their risk tolerance and investment horizon carefully. Those with a higher risk appetite and a focus on value might find opportunities if the company can improve its operational performance and reverse technical downtrends. Conversely, more conservative investors may prefer to avoid exposure until clearer signs of sustained improvement emerge.

Conclusion

In summary, Veto Switchgears & Cables Ltd’s current 'Sell' rating by MarketsMOJO, updated on 24 Nov 2025, reflects a nuanced assessment of the company’s position as of 19 February 2026. The stock’s very attractive valuation contrasts with average quality and bearish technical indicators, while financial trends remain positive but insufficient to drive strong market performance. Investors should weigh these factors carefully and monitor developments closely before making investment decisions.

Key Metrics at a Glance (As of 19 February 2026)

  • Mojo Score: 46.0 (Sell Grade)
  • Market Capitalisation: Microcap
  • 1-Day Return: +2.61%
  • 1-Week Return: +3.44%
  • 1-Month Return: +5.00%
  • 3-Month Return: -6.36%
  • 6-Month Return: -5.42%
  • Year-to-Date Return: -5.67%
  • 1-Year Return: +5.30% (vs BSE500: +13.63%)
  • Operating Profit Growth (5-year CAGR): 11.20%

Sector: Electronics & Appliances

Rating Last Updated: 24 Nov 2025

Data Current As Of: 19 February 2026

{{stockdata.stock.stock_name.value}} Live

{{stockdata.stock.price.value}} {{stockdata.stock.price_difference.value}} ({{stockdata.stock.price_percentage.value}}%)

{{stockdata.stock.date.value}} | BSE+NSE Vol: {{stockdata.index_name}} Vol: {{stockdata.stock.bse_nse_vol.value}} ({{stockdata.stock.bse_nse_vol_per.value}}%)


Our weekly and monthly stock recommendations are here
Loading...
{{!sm.blur ? sm.comp_name : ''}}
Industry
{{sm.old_ind_name }}
Market Cap
{{sm.mcapsizerank }}
Date of Entry
{{sm.date }}
Entry Price
Target Price
{{sm.target_price }} ({{sm.performance_target }}%)
Holding Duration
{{sm.target_duration }}
Last 1 Year Return
{{sm.performance_1y}}%
{{sm.comp_name}} price as on {{sm.todays_date}}
{{sm.price_as_on}} ({{sm.performance}}%)
Industry
{{sm.old_ind_name}}
Market Cap
{{sm.mcapsizerank}}
Date of Entry
{{sm.date}}
Entry Price
{{sm.opening_price}}
Last 1 Year Return
{{sm.performance_1y}}%
Related News
Veto Switchgears & Cables Ltd is Rated Sell
Feb 08 2026 10:10 AM IST
share
Share Via
Veto Switchgears & Cables Ltd is Rated Sell
Jan 28 2026 10:10 AM IST
share
Share Via
Veto Switchgears & Cables Ltd is Rated Sell
Jan 05 2026 10:10 AM IST
share
Share Via
Veto Switchgears & Cables Ltd is Rated Sell
Dec 25 2025 12:57 PM IST
share
Share Via